A football team enters a tournament in which they play one game with each of three teams, but they get to choose the order in which they play their opponent teams. The team knows the probability of "win" against each of the three teams:

PA: is the probability to win when playing with team A

PB: is the probability to win when playing with team B

PC: is the probability to win when playing with team C

where pC

 

The team wins the tournament if they win 2 games in a row. The team wants to maximise the probability of winning. Show that the "win" probability is maximised if they play the weakest team second, and that the order of playing the other two teams doesn’t matter.
